**Q: Why does my client loop on reconnect after a Glimmerbus deploy?**

A: The websocket gateway rotates its session salt on deploy, so cached tickets fail validation and older clients retry forever instead of re-handshaking. The fix shipped in client v4.2; until everyone upgrades, you may need to reset the staging gateway manually. The reset prompt accepts the recovery passphrase shown below.

vault phrase of yaguf-hahaf = druath-holix

## Tuning

Quick notes for the security review of Siftgate, the bloom filter we park in front of the Cobblekeep KV store. The short version: false positives leak nothing (they just cost a disk read), but an undersized filter lets probing traffic map which keys exist faster, so we deliberately oversize it. Salts rotate on rebuild, and rebuilds are off-peak. Here's what we currently ship as the defaults.

tuning table, tajef-yagug:
QUOTAS = {
    "sorox": 843,
    "zorix": 516,
    "julir": 187,
    "tamax": 733,
    "istir": 684,
    "quenwyn": 542,
    "casok": 776,
}

Handover — Brivent pinning policy

Marta, please note: all direct dependencies in the Oakrun services stay fully pinned; transitive ones are locked weekly by the refresh job. Never approve unpinned upgrades in support patches, even trivial ones. The refresh job's behaviour is controlled entirely by the settings reproduced below for your reference.

service settings:
ralael:
  pin: 7453
  tenant: zorath
  seal: seal_087806e4
  metrics_host: metrics.ralael.paliqworks.example
  standby_team: fraath
  escalation: praok-istiel
  nonce: 10e083

Quick heads-up on Pinwheel UI versioning: we cut a minor release every sprint, and anything touching component props needs a changeset file in the PR. No changeset, no merge — the bot will nag you. Majors are rare and go through the design council first. The full policy, with examples of what counts as breaking, lives on the internal page below.

wiki page, bahip-yahip: https://grafana.qirvanlabs.corp/browse/display/projects/cc3a1b9dbfc9